Comedian Dmitry Khrustalev Removed From Flight Due to Intoxication

Dmitry Khrustalev, a well-known Russian comedian and TV presenter, was removed from a Rossiya airline flight on July 28 due to drunken misbehavior. The incident occurred as he was preparing to fly from Kaliningrad to Moscow after filming “Golosyashchiy KiViN” in Svetlogorsk.

Law enforcement officials reported that Khrustalev was intoxicated, using offensive language, and verbally abusing passengers and a flight attendant. He reportedly boarded the business class flight with assistance from a friend.

According to sources, Khrustalev responded rudely when asked to present his boarding pass and demanded to be escorted to his seat.

Police officers were called to the scene, removed Khrustalev from the aircraft, and transferred him to airport authorities. This disruption resulted in a delay of the flight’s departure.

An administrative report has been filed against Khrustalev regarding the incident.

As of yet, Khrustalev has not released any statement or commented on the matter on any of his social media accounts.

Dmitry Khrustalev is a native of Leningrad and has worked as a theater and film actor, voice actor, comedian, and TV host. He is a former member of KVN and Comedy Club.
